By Will Burton
Sports teams from Bournemouth University dominated the recent BUCS Western Conference Cup, achieving three cup-final successes across three disciplines.
Women’s Lacrosse, Women’s Basketball and the Men’s Volleyball 2nds all tasted success during the tournament at the University of South Wales.
“I was extremely proud of all of their efforts during the tournament” said Michael Barry, Sport Development Coordinator at sportBU.
The Women’s Lacrosse and Basketball teams outclassed their counterparts from The University of Aberystwyth to secure victories, 24-6 and 85-35 respectively.
The Men’s Volleyball 2nd’s defeated The University of Bristol in a four set thriller, claiming a 3-1 victory.
However the Women’s Hockey side failed to match Volleyball’s success, losing 3-0, again to The University of Bristol.
“Every game was such a fantastic success for BU win or lose” Barry concluded.
“I can quite comfortably say that Bournemouth University had the best presence throughout the day and that the cheers and camaraderie shown was absolutely overwhelming.”
